South Africa - a wildlife tourism destination
Wildlife and beaches tend to be the main reason why tourists visit South Africa. In the eastern Cape we might be a little far from the big centres such as Johannesburg and Cape Town but, this said, we also have some of the most magnificent Private Game Reserves and also the most popular park, the Addo National Park. Add the fact that this is a malaria free destination AND that we can boast some of the best beaches in the country - one can but wonder why more don’t come this way. The Wild Coast section of the Eastern Cape is probably the least most untouched natural coastline in the world and is also the venue for the famous natural wonder known as the annual sardine run.

Comparative pricing - the weak ZAR
At the time of writing this, the South African Rand (ZAR) is performing badly against other currencies. This means that, to the visitors from overseas, South Africa isa very low priced travel destination.
